Title: **Kazuyoshi Kaneko: Innovator in Thermoplastic Elastomers**

Introduction

Kazuyoshi Kaneko, based in Ichihara, Japan, is an accomplished inventor with a remarkable portfolio of five patents. His expertise lies in the field of thermoplastic elastomers and propylene-based copolymers, where he has made significant contributions to materials science and engineering.

Latest Patents

Among his latest patents, one noteworthy achievement is the development of a thermoplastic elastomer composition and its production process. This innovation involves dynamically crosslinking a specific ethylene/α-olefin/non-conjugated polymer copolymer, a polyolefin resin, and a crosslinking agent in a precise ratio. This composition showcases improved performance in various applications.

Another significant patent is for a propylene-based copolymer that boasts a long-chain branched structure. This patented copolymer exhibits high melt tension, excellent moldability in processes like inflation molding and injection molding, and produces foamed products with outstanding expansion ratios and cell uniformity. These advancements reflect Kaneko's dedication to enhancing manufacturing processes and product quality in the polymer industry.
